How do the Living Pouch and the Reservoir work together?

They do two different jobs, but together they help you control your spending.

When income arrives, it first goes into the Reservoir. The Reservoir releases it slowly as Daily Cash, which flows into the Living Pouch. You swipe your daily spending into the Living Pouch, so its balance becomes your One-Number indicator of how well you are staying on budget.

Reservoir:

  • Holds income it has not released yet
  • Sets the pace by sending out Daily Cash each day
  • Stretches your money between paychecks so you do not run out early
  • You do not spend from it

Living Pouch:

  • Gets the Daily Cash
  • Holds the money you can spend each day
  • Is where you swipe your everyday spending
  • Is the number you watch to stay on pace

Roo’s Water Analogy: Think of a dam. The Reservoir sits upstream and holds the water. The Living Pouch is where that water collects for daily use. Just like a dam lets water out slowly to people downstream, the Reservoir lets your money out slowly so you can pace how fast you spend it.
